There was a short lived live action Japanese '60 TV show called "Johnny Sokko and his Flying Robot". While it could fly, it was also giant and Johnny would often ride in its hand. At the end of the show, the giant robot would fight a giant monster. While not really rusty (he was grey), he did have a strange large head like the headdress of an Egyptian pharaoh.

It's remarkably violent for a kids show. Or any show, I don't think I've ever seen another show where a kid carries a pistol and shoots villains. But it was syndicated widely in the 70s and 80s and is shown on Comet TV on Sunday (just watched it) after MST3k
